Terror suspects turn out Vaishno Devi pilgrims

JAMMU: Police had a tough Sunday morning when an alert was sounded on a specific call that four Sumo borne ‘militants’ were approaching towards Jammu from Mansar area of Samba district.
Responding to the alert, all the routes were kept under vigil with side lanes plugged in to avert any nefarious plot of the Pak sponsored terror outfits.
The suspected ‘Sumo’ was intercepted near Nagrota at around 10:00 AM and the police put the occupants to sustained questioned. After detailed inquiries, they turned out to be Mata Vaishno Devi devotees.
Jammu-Kathua Range DIG Shakeel Beigh said, “We had sounded an alert soon after the inputs were received. As a standard drill, all the Nakas were strengthened and additional forces deployed in the suspected areas.”
After two hours of exercise the police ultimately detected the Sumo near Nagrota. During detailed questioning and frisking the youth were found to be the Delhi based devotees of Shri Mata Vaishno Devi.
Sources said that locals became suspicious about the Sumo when they found it near Mansar during wee hours. They sounded the police about mysterious movement in the area.
The informers also gave brief description of the youth boarding the Sumo. Moreover, similar incidents had taken place when Pak sponsored militants had hijacked the vehicles to strike at vital installations in border districts of Kathua and Samba.
